PESHAWAR: Security forces have laid out several opportunities for the tribe’s Jirgas in Bajaur for negotiations with Khawarij-The Forbidden Tehreek-E-Taliban Pakistan (TTP) -How an operation will be performed if the terrorists do not leave the area, The news Reported Saturday.

The first option requires the terrorists to leave Bajaur, while the second option relates to the tribal evacuation for the operation, so that Khawarij can be terminated.

By rejecting any kind of government -level talks with the terrorists and their facilitators in Bajaur, the sources have excluded negotiations until militants completely submit to the state.

The sources also noted that a conscious effort was made to create ambiguity in discussions about the tribes and Khawarij in Bajaur, while the Earth’s realities were completely the opposite.

The terrorists, they said, used negotiations as a smoke screen to save themselves for war and lived among the people of Bajaur and at the same time participated in terrorist and criminal activities.

Khyber Pakhtunkhwa government, including chief minister Ali Amin Gandapur and Security Officers, has presented three points for the tribes:

  • These Khawarij, most of whom are Afghan citizens, should be expelled from the area.
  • If the tribes cannot expel Khawarij themselves, they must leave the area for one or two days so that the security forces can bring them to their end.
  • If both of these steps are not possible, a maximum effort will be made to avoid damage to ordinary citizens because surgery against terrorists continues in any case.

The sources further stated that the tribe’s Jirga is a logical step to ensure public security before surgery. However, neither religion nor the state nor the values of the brave people in KP allow any compromise on the terrorists – the enemies of Islam and the state.

The security sources have made it clear that only the state has the authority to perform any kind of armed action. They said last year there were 600 terrorist attacks inside Pakistan, which had the economic and operational support of the Afghan Taliban.

The prospects for an operation in Bajaur are coming as the country has witnessed an uptick in terrorist activities since 2021, especially in KP and Balochistan.

According to a report published by the Pakistan Institute for Conflict and Security Studies (PICSS), an Islamabad-based think tank, there were 78 terrorist attacks across the country during June, resulting in at least 100 deaths.

Among those killed were 53 security staff, 39 civilians, six militants and two members of local peace committees.

A total of 189 people were wounded, including 126 members of the security forces and 63 civilians.

In total, the violence and operations led to 175 deaths in June – among them, 55 security personnel, 77 militants, 41 civilians and two members of the Peace Committee.

Security forces have been involved in ongoing anti-terror operations across the country and eliminated 33 India-backed terrorists trying to infiltrate the country from Afghanistan in Balochistan’s Zhob on Friday.

A large cache of weapons, ammunition and explosives were also recovered, Public Relations (ISPR) said between services (ISPR) in a statement.
